The Simplifire allusion is a great option for homeowners looking to introduce a linear fire style that is fashionable in their home. Joe Kuefler is the director of Simplifire brand marketing at Hearth & Home Technologies. He describes the Allusion fireplace as a budget-friendly method to start with this style. The Allusion can either be hung on a wall or, should you prefer an even more polished appearance, it can be partially recessed or fully recessing in a frame of 2x6 wall. The Allusion includes crystal logs and a driftwood set to allow for further personalization.

The Touchstone Sierra Linear, and the Dimplex Sierra XL are two of the more luxurious in-wall electric fireplaces. The Sierra is Wi Fi capable and comes with five flame colors and 10 media beds to select from. This allows you to customize the aesthetic to match your decor. It can be mounted on the wall or recessed for more polished appearance. It can be heated using convection or infrared heat to instantly warm the room.
Another model that is more lavish is the Touchstone Artemis. The Artemis is a stunning contemporary fireplace that will look great in homes with crown moulding and white walls. It also has fluted leg posts and intricately made corbels that add to the classiness of the piece. The Artemis is offered in two sizes: a 50-inch width and a 72 inch width, so you can select the one that is best suited to your space.
They're Easy to Install
Electric fireplaces are simpler to install than traditional fireplaces. They do not require chimneys or flue, making them an ideal solution for those who rent their home or wish to avoid making a large hole in the wall. They can reduce the chance of the possibility of a fire in a chimney since they don't produce creosote. They are also more secure for use with children and pets.
If you're thinking of installing an electric fireplace the first step is to pick the best location for it. Make sure that the wall is a load-bearing wall and that it is free of obstructions. After that, you'll have to frame the space within the wall with drywall. This is important because it helps the frame remain rigid and prevents it from the frame from bending over time.
Mark the studs with a pencil before you begin installing the drywall. This will help you decide the amount of drywall you need to remove when it's time to hang the fireplace. You can also run wires through the ceiling to add safety and stability.
Installing the fireplace is the next thing to do after you have completed framing and putting up the drywall. Follow the instructions that come with your fireplace to ensure you have it installed correctly. Typically, the fireplace will come with either slots or hooks on the back that you'll need to connect to the holes in the brackets.
If you're using the fireplace as a supplemental heat source, be certain to keep flammable materials at least three feet from it. Also, ensure that nothing blocks the vents or cooling openings. They are versatile
The great thing about wall-mounted electric fireplaces is that you can put them in nearly every room of your home regardless of whether it's a bedroom, or the living room. Some models are built into the wall, while others can be positioned on a flat or wall surface. When you are choosing a wall-mounted model, you should take into consideration the heating capacity as well as the flame display options. Some models offer a wide range of brightness and colors for the flames. Other models offer a variety of options for the display of media in the ember bed.
You should also consider the power source used by a particular unit, as this will determine its effectiveness and security. Some electric fireplaces require hard-wiring into the electrical system of your home while others simply plug in and work independently. There are models that can be installed into the wall, or within an existing fireplace which gives the appearance of a built-in design.
It is crucial to engage an expert to install the recessed model. The area where the unit will be installed will need to be framed, drywalled and the electrical wiring changed to allow for the appliance. It is important to ensure that the filters aren't blocked, as this could hinder the air flow in the room, which can result in overheating.
When selecting an electric fireplace, it is important to look at the capacity to heat that is usually displayed in BTUs. The higher the BTUs, the more heat it will produce. This is an important aspect to take into consideration however there are other factors to consider, like the size of the space as well as the insulation and climate.
